Overview
This bill aims to create greater protections and accountability for workers, consumers, and communities impacted by transportation network companies (TNCs) and delivery network companies. It seeks to address concerns related to the working conditions, consumer rights, and overall impact of these companies. The bill intends to establish a framework for oversight and regulation within Massachusetts. It is currently being reviewed by the House Committee on Financial Services.
